Output 51259b8c208fba930664c01527f3be226c443c0cf395fe196069d6a2d3f07e68:1

value
21325885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8be8790045618093209def052d274687b290d31 OP_EQUAL
address
3JXrW4jTEefDSYWvrELtqrUMe7sAacV6jX
transaction
51259b8c208fba930664c01527f3be226c443c0cf395fe196069d6a2d3f07e68
spent
true